Yaygir, also spelt Yaygirr or Yegir, is an Australian Aboriginal language. It was spoken by the Yaygir people in the Northern Rivers region of New South Wales.

Quick Facts Native to, Region ...

There are attempts to revitalise the language, including the publication of a dictionary in 2012.[3]
